So I am about 3 months post op and 50 lbs down which is great! What's not so great is my skin on my belly is starting to sag and same thing right under my love handles. Not sure what to do to make it shrink. I am only 22, thought my skin would have better elasticity!

It is WAY too soon to worry about sagging skin! Your skin will adapt and shrink, just be patient and give it time. You have youth on your side, and I'm sure your skin will conform to the new body within 6 months of you reaching your goal weight.

I am almost 37 and my belly didn't fair well after losing all the weight, but I had stretch marks from having babies. If you don't have any stretch marks then your skin should bounce back after time. I am having a Tummy Tuck in three weeks to finish out my journey....I will still have some stretch marks left over because I have them above my belly button, but no matter what my loose belly still looks better then my fat belly ever did. It's a little soon to know how your skin will do. You do have youth on your side. Even at 51, I find my skin tightening more than I thought it would. At 8 months out, its a little better than a month or two ago. Just give it a little time and see how it goes. And exercise is your friend - toning muscles will improve your look.
